How well has Iran done in terms of exporting mineral products?
Our progress has been significant in the aftermath of the Islamic revolution. We exported more than four million tons of iron ore last year. For the first time in history, we exported 30,000 tons of coal last year. We need better planning for our exports. Q: Was Iran engaged in mining affairs before the revolution? A: Mining in Iran dates back to long time ago, but systematic work began in 1977. Alborz, Isfahan, Kerman and Markazi were the four main mining zones. Anyhow, we are doing better job today thanks to the equipment we have access to.
